About the Department
The under graduate program of Mechanical Engineering department with intake capacity sixty (60) was introduced in 2009, the year of inception of PMEC. The intake capacity was increased to 120 in 2014 considering the demand for the program in the state of Odisha and the neighbouring states as well. Besides, the department has opened post graduate program in Mechanical System Design in 2014 and Production Engineering and Thermal Engineering in 2015 with intake capacities eighteen (18) each. With the sincere effort of its well qualified faculties, the department has set up state of the art laboratories like Testing Lab(Material testing and Engine testing), Fluid Mechanics and Hydraulic Machine (FMHM) Lab, Heat Transfer & Refrigeration and Air Conditioning (HT & RAC) Lab, Advanced (Tribology) Lab, Non-destructive Testing(NDT) lab, Metrology Lab and a Computational Lab with 72 computers. The Department has also got a library of its own (donated by faculties) for its students for reading and reference beyond working hours. The Mechanical Engineering Society (MES) constituting of student members and faculty advisers, prepare the calendar for and run the various extracurricular activities for all round development of the students.

Scope of Mechanical Engineering
Mechanical engineering is the evergreen branch among all other branches of engineering. They deal with the concepts of mechanics, thermodynamics, robotics, kinematics, structural mechanics, fluid mechanics, power sector, refrigeration, air conditioning sector and aerospace. There is a great scope of mechanical engineering now-a-days. It is expanding beyond its boundaries and more of interdisciplinary in nature. It is one of the oldest branches of engineering. This field of engineering is the broadest of all engineering fields, job prospects on offer for skilled engineer are plenty and unending. They can find employment in both government as well as private sector. Mechanical engineers are required to design, test, manufacture, install, operate and maintain a wide array of machines and mechanical systems that are used in industries. Almost every industry requires mechanical engineers. From researching and developing better machines to testing and managing production in an industry, all these roles come under the domain of a mechanical engineer.There is a great scope of job avenues for mechanical engineers in India.
